Output af36e2feb2f0f8d28814ca5d5aed32c7e667aa1f4787343869708d18a9158e59:50

value
135538
script pubkey
OP_0 OP_PUSHBYTES_20 58ddcb31df5baa30c3559383c72046fed1be92d8
address
bc1qtrwukvwltw4rps64jwpuwgzxlmgmaykc3dsxt5
transaction
af36e2feb2f0f8d28814ca5d5aed32c7e667aa1f4787343869708d18a9158e59
spent
true